Subject: [PATCH 4.19 104/114] arm64: Use firmware to detect CPUs that are not affected by Spectre-v2

From: Marc Zyngier <marc.zyngier@....com>

commit 517953c2c47f9c00a002f588ac856a5bc70cede3 upstream.

The SMCCC ARCH_WORKAROUND_1 service can indicate that although the
firmware knows about the Spectre-v2 mitigation, this particular
CPU is not vulnerable, and it is thus not necessary to call
the firmware on this CPU.

Let's use this information to our benefit.
